As well as their Christmas range, Lush have also brought out some special items for Halloween and Bonfire Night! One of my favourites has to be the 'Lord of Misrule' bath bomb, which has a gorgeous scent thanks to the patchouli and black pepper oil combo. Apparently it's inspired by the ruler of the pagan 'Feast of Fools'; it has a wine coloured centre, and even has popping candy inside which starts to crackle as the bomb starts to dissolve!

Next up is the 'Sparkly Pumpkin', which looks amazing! Although unfortunately, I wasn't too keen on this when I first smelt it (I think it was the cinnamon - I'm not too keen on it!). Thankfully though one of the assistants did a demo of it, and afterwards it smelt a lot better! I also love the tagline - 'Transform bath time into a ball'.

Don't you think the 'Wizard' bubble bar looks amazing? It's so cute! So cute in fact that if I had it, I don't think I could bring myself to crumble it into the bath, even if it does make the water turn a beautiful shade of purple and all bubbly!

Both the 'Northern Lights' bath bomb and the 'Sparkler' are similar in shape, but also completely different! The 'Northern Lights' slowly dissolves into a lovely display of blue and green, giving off a relaxing scent of ylang-ylang and jasmine. However for me, I much prefer the 'Sparkler' bath bomb; it actually spins around in the water, giving off the impression of a catherine wheel! It's rose jam scented and like the 'Lord of Misrule' has popping candy in it to give it that little bit extra!

For me, bath bombs are my number one lust. I seriously can't get enough! There's such a big selection at Lush for Christmas, including: 'Dashing Santa', 'Butterbear', 'So White', 'Luxury Lush Pud', 'Father Christmas' and 'Shoot For The Stars' to name just a few!

Personally, my favourites were either the 'Luxury Lush Pud' or 'Shoot For The Stars'. The Lush Pud looks amazing when it's dissolved in water, and also gives off an amazing combination of lavender and ylang-ylang. 'Shoot For The Stars' however fizzes to give the illusion of the colours of the night sky and leaving a trail of silver, whilst also smelling like the 'Honey I Washed The Kids' soap.

Bath Melts are actually something I've never used before, but I'm so eager to start! In fact, I'm even dropping hints to the boyfriend right now...I'm not sure he's getting it though sadly.

My favourite out of all the bath melts has to be the 'Star Light, Star Bright' because it looks absolutely stunning. What amazes me more about this is once its crumbled into the bath, it dissolves into a stunning turquoise-y colour with a silver glimmer. Unlike bath bombs it contains moisturising shea butter to help keep the skin soft and smooth. 

The 'Melting Snowman' looks so so cute that I don't think I could ever justify crumbling it into tiny pieces. Apparently it's Christmas spice scented, but unfortunately I didn't smell it when I was there so I have no idea whether I'd like it or not!

I think the next one I'd be likely to get would be the 'Snow Angel', as it dissolves into white foam with a golden glitter glow. It also contains cocoa butter which I absolutely love, and smells faintly of marzipan!

I've never been one for using soaps in the shower, I'm more of a shower gel kind of person. But after using some of the soaps from Lush recently, I'm a complete convert. They smell divine. And the Christmas soaps are no exception!

If I had to choose, I think I'd be stuck between the 'Baked Alaska' and the 'Yog Nog'. The design of the Baked Alaska is amazing, and apparently it's designed to be like a snowball. As a full ball it looks plain on the outside, but when it's cut it reveals bright colours inside. It smells fantastic like lemon and hints of grapefruit, making it a gorgeous refreshing scent. The Yog Nog however is based around the Christmas egg nog, and has a lovely fudge-y feel and aroma. The patterns cut into it are cute too and really scream Christmas festivity. 

However both the 'Snowcake' and 'Reindeer Rock' are cute too. Reindeer Rock has cute little Reindeers cut into it (unsuprisingly!) and smells a lot like berries and really fruity, and Snowcake has an uplifting marzipan scent.
